    Install is not like other plugins — and in fact if you do upload it to plugins and then activate it, it’ll bring your site down in many cases. You can upload it (but don’t activate!) and then use the server side to move the plugin file manually into wp-content (and then delete the uploaded plugin folder and readme.txt). But that’s not enough to make the whole thing work! You also need memcached running on your server and properly configured, and the pecl memcache extension compiled on the server side in your php configuration, too. Make sure to use a unique salt as well. Once it’s all there, the speed improvement is significant!     Tip for others here, if you are getting this error: “Cannot redeclare wp_cache_add” It probably means you have the object-cache.php file in the wrong directory, it should not be in the plugins/memcached/ folder, it should be moved to the wp-content folder!
